You are here

function queue_ui_confirm_delete in Queue UI 7.2

Same name and namespace in other branches
  1. 6 queue_ui.pages.inc \queue_ui_confirm_delete()
  2. 7 queue_ui.pages.inc \queue_ui_confirm_delete()

Confirm form for deleting queues.

1 string reference to 'queue_ui_confirm_delete'
queue_ui_overview_submit in ./queue_ui.pages.inc
Overview submit handler.

File

./queue_ui.pages.inc, line 229
queue_ui.pages.inc

Code

function queue_ui_confirm_delete($form, &$form_state) {
  $form['queues'] = array(
    '#type' => 'value',
    '#value' => $form_state['storage']['queues'],
  );
  $description = t('All items in each queue will be deleted, regardless of if leases exist. This operation cannot be undone.');

  // Specify our step submit callback.
  $form['step_submit'] = array(
    '#type' => 'value',
    '#value' => 'queue_ui_delete_submit',
  );
  return confirm_form($form, format_plural(count($form_state['storage']['queues']), 'Are you sure you want to delete the queue?', 'Are you sure you want to delete @count queues?'), 'admin/config/system/queue-ui', $description, t('Delete'), t('Cancel'));
}